Handover: LogLens audit viewer. Prod is stable. Known issue: export to CSV times out past 50k rows; workaround is date-range chunking. Filters cache for 5 min — tell users to wait, not refile. Deploys Tuesdays only. Runbook in the support wiki. Don't touch the retention job. For escalations and anything unclear, the responsible engineer is:

signatory, yahog-badug: Quenix Ulaael

## Getting Started: Sheafline CSV Import Wizard

Plugin authors extending the Sheafline import wizard should register a column-mapping hook before the validation stage runs. Sample fixtures live in the sandbox workspace, which resets nightly. To restore a sandbox after reset, open the recovery panel and enter the passphrase provided below.

unlock words, yajof-tagug: caseth-kelmir-druael-tamion-rusath-sorael-quenion-julath-ralael-joreth-wendor-holius-gormir

## Tuning offline mode

Fernbranch's field-survey app queues submissions locally when connectivity drops and replays them in order once a link returns. New team members: the sync worker controls queue depth, retry cadence, and how aggressively photos are compressed before upload. Defaults favor battery life over sync speed, which suits multi-day rural surveys. If you adjust anything, test on a throttled connection first. The current constants are listed below.

tuning table, kageg-tawig:
RATE_LIMITS = {
    "fraeth": 344,
    "lamvan": 467,
    "feneth": 346,
    "fraiel": 293,
    "novvan": 861,
    "pelix": 710,
    "silir": 416,
}

Subject: DR drill findings — conversion rounding

During yesterday's disaster-recovery drill, the Ormolu payments replica drifted from primary by fractions of a cent because failover replayed currency conversions with banker's rounding while primary used half-up. Please review the attached patch that pins rounding mode in config. To replay the drill ledger, unlock the audit vault with the recovery passphrase below.

strongbox words: druvan-lamys-eliius-jorax-istox-soreth-ulays-gilix-ralix-oliiel-norwyn-casvan-praius